โหนดคืออุปกรณ์คอมพิวเตอร์และส่วนประกอบที่เชื่อมต่อกับเครือข่ายเข้ารหัสลับ
โหนดสร้างการเชื่อมต่อที่ช่วยสร้าง รับ ส่ง และดำเนินการฟังก์ชันเฉพาะบนบล็อกเชน
โหนดช่วยรับรองการสื่อสาร การตรวจสอบ และการดำเนินการธุรกรรมบนเครือข่ายบล็อคเชน
หน้าที่ของโหนดในบล็อคเชนนั้นรวมถึงการรักษาความปลอดภัย ความเป็นส่วนตัว และความสมบูรณ์ของธุรกรรม
โหนดมีหลายประเภทขึ้นอยู่กับแอพบล็อคเชนและการทำงาน
โหนดแบบเต็มสามารถติดตามที่มาของธุรกรรม ตรวจสอบความถูกต้องของธุรกรรม และกระจายรายละเอียดธุรกรรมไปยังโหนดอื่น
โหนดแสงประกอบด้วยรายละเอียดธุรกรรมบางส่วน มันต้องซิงโครไนซ์กับโหนดอื่น ๆ ก่อนดำเนินการกับบล็อคเชน
Supernodes เชื่อมต่อโหนดอื่น (ไม่สมบูรณ์) กับโหนดทั้งหมด ซูเปอร์โหนดจะทำให้แน่ใจว่าโหนดทั้งหมดได้รับรายละเอียดธุรกรรมจริงและถ่ายทอดรายละเอียดข้ามโหนด
โหนดการขุดเป็นผู้มีส่วนร่วมในบล็อกเชน โหนดการขุดมีส่วนได้ส่วนเสียและสามารถสร้างบล็อกใหม่ได้โดยการเป็นโหนดแบบเต็มหรือเข้าร่วมโหนดแบบเต็ม
ในฐานะผู้คลั่งไคล้หรือผู้ถือสกุลเงินดิจิทัล คุณสามารถทำธุรกรรมและแลกเปลี่ยนบนเครือข่ายบล็อคเชนโดยไม่รู้ว่าเทคโนโลยีบล็อคเชนทำงานอย่างไร
กระบวนการและส่วนประกอบหลายอย่างประกอบขึ้นเป็นเทคโนโลยีบล็อกเชน ส่วนประกอบเหล่านี้ช่วยรับประกันการสร้างบล็อคใหม่ การตรวจสอบธุรกรรม และกิจกรรมการขุดอื่นๆ
หนึ่งในองค์ประกอบที่สำคัญในบล็อคเชนคือโหนด
มาดูโหนดและบทบาทของพวกเขาในบล็อกเชนกัน
โหนดในบล็อกเชน
โดยทั่วไป
ในบล็อคเชนหมายถึงคอมพิวเตอร์ที่เชื่อมต่อกับเครือข่ายสกุลเงินดิจิทัล และคอมพิวเตอร์เหล่านี้ถูกรวมเข้าด้วยกันเพื่อสร้าง รับ ส่ง และดำเนินการฟังก์ชันเฉพาะบนบล็อคเชน
ผู้เชี่ยวชาญอ้างถึงโหนดว่าเป็นกรอบการทำงานของบล็อกเชน เป็นหน้าที่ของโหนดในการจัดเก็บ ถ่ายโอน และเก็บรักษาข้อมูลบล็อคเชน ดังนั้นทุกกิจกรรมที่เกิดขึ้นบนเครือข่ายบล็อคเชนเกี่ยวข้องกับโหนด
"โหนด" มีความหมายเหมือนกันกับบล็อคเชน แม้ว่าจะมีการใช้งานในพื้นที่เทคโนโลยีต่างๆ
ทุกธุรกรรมจะถูกบันทึกและแจกจ่ายตามลำดับเวลาผ่านอุปกรณ์ที่เชื่อมต่อหลายเครื่องในเครือข่ายบล็อคเชน อุปกรณ์เหล่านี้เรียกว่าโหนด
โหนดเป็นอุปกรณ์เชื่อมต่อ พวกเขาสื่อสารกันบนเครือข่ายหลัก โหนดถ่ายโอนข้อมูลธุรกรรมและบันทึก
โหนดเป็นโครงสร้างพื้นฐานที่สำคัญในเทคโนโลยีบล็อกเชน และทำหน้าที่เป็น "กำลังคน" ของเครือข่ายบล็อกเชนที่มีฟังก์ชันมากมาย
ในบล็อกเชนนั้น Nodes รักษาความปลอดภัย ความเป็นส่วนตัว และความสมบูรณ์ของธุรกรรม โหนดเป็นหลักสำหรับการตรวจสอบทุกชุดของบล็อกที่มีอยู่หรือสร้างขึ้นใหม่ในบล็อกเชน
ทุกโหนดในบล็อคเชนมีตัวระบุเฉพาะที่แยกความแตกต่างจากโหนดอื่นๆ โหนดอาจเป็นคอมพิวเตอร์ แล็ปท็อป หรือเซิร์ฟเวอร์
ฟังก์ชั่นที่ใช้งานได้จริงของโหนดใน Blockchain
ภาพ: สภา Blockchain
นี่คือฟังก์ชันบางอย่างของโหนดในบล็อกเชน:
การส่งข้อมูล
ในการขุดบล็อก เมื่อนักขุดพยายามเพิ่มบล็อกธุรกรรมใหม่ โหนดจะส่งข้อมูลเกี่ยวกับบล็อกใหม่ไปยังโหนดอื่นบนเครือข่าย โหนดมีรายละเอียดทั้งหมดของบล็อกใหม่และสื่อสารกับโหนดอื่น
ตรวจสอบ ยอมรับ หรือปฏิเสธบล็อค
บางครั้ง เมื่อนักขุดพยายามสร้างบล็อคใหม่บนบล็อคเชน โหนดสามารถปฏิเสธบล็อคได้ โหนดจะตรวจสอบความถูกต้องของลายเซ็นของผู้ขุดและความถูกต้องของธุรกรรมนั้น
การจัดเก็บบล็อก
เมื่อโหนดตรวจสอบความถูกต้องของลายเซ็นของผู้ขุดแล้ว โหนดจะยอมรับบล็อกใหม่ของธุรกรรม บันทึกและเก็บไว้ในบล็อกที่มีอยู่แล้ว
โหนดบันทึกและจัดเก็บบล็อกในธุรกรรม และโหนดยังเก็บประวัติการทำธุรกรรมทั้งหมดด้วย
หน้าที่ของโหนดในบล็อกเชนนั้นมีมากมายและจำเป็น และหน้าที่ของโหนดเหล่านี้จะถูกตัดออกจากการดำเนินการของบล็อกเชนทั้งหมด
ถัดไปในวาระการประชุมคือการระบุประเภทต่าง ๆ ของโหนดที่ทำหน้าที่เหล่านี้
ประเภทของโหนด
นี่คือประเภทของโหนดที่มีอยู่:
โหนดแสง
Light Nodes เรียกอีกอย่างว่า Thin Nodes โหนดประเภทนี้มีเพียงส่วนหนึ่งของสำเนาบล็อคเชนเท่านั้น
ก่อนที่ light node จะยืนยันความถูกต้องของ blockchain ได้ มันจะดาวน์โหลดข้อมูลบล็อกของธุรกรรมก่อนหน้าและซิงโครไนซ์สำเนาของมัน
Light Nodes ช่วยให้มั่นใจได้ถึงการทำงานร่วมกันระหว่างผู้ใช้นอกบล็อคเชน Light Nodes หมายถึงผู้ใช้แต่ละคน โหนดประเภทนี้จำเป็นต้องเชื่อมต่อกับโหนดแบบเต็ม หากการเชื่อมต่อสำเร็จ โหนดจะถูกซิงโครไนซ์และได้รับอนุญาตให้เข้าร่วมในการขุด
โหนดเต็ม
Full Node เป็นสิ่งจำเป็นในบล็อคเชน ในเครือข่ายบล็อคเชน โหนดทั้งหมดจะเก็บและแจกจ่ายสำเนาของบัญชีแยกประเภทบล็อคเชนไปยังโหนดอื่น
โหนดแบบเต็มทำหน้าที่เป็นจุดอ้างอิงสำหรับตรวจสอบประวัติของบล็อคเชน โหนดแบบเต็มสามารถติดตามธุรกรรมกลับไปที่ลายเซ็น ตัวขุด หรือบล็อกกำเนิด
โหนดแบบเต็มให้ความปลอดภัยและสนับสนุนสถาปัตยกรรมความปลอดภัยของเครือข่ายบล็อคเชน บล็อกเชนสามารถสังเกตและบังคับใช้กฎโดยการดาวน์โหลดประวัติทั้งหมดของบล็อกหรือธุรกรรม
ซูเปอร์โหนด
หน้าที่หลักของ supernodes คือการทำให้แน่ใจว่าทุกโหนดของผู้เข้าร่วมได้รับสำเนาธุรกรรม blockchain ที่ถูกต้อง
Supernodes ทำงานตลอดเวลา และเชื่อมต่อโหนดแบบเต็มกับโหนดอื่นๆ และส่งข้อมูลบล็อคเชนผ่านเครือข่าย
Super Node ปรากฏต่อสาธารณะเนื่องจากทำหน้าที่เป็นสะพานเชื่อมระหว่างโหนดอื่นๆ ข้อมูลบล็อคเชนทั้งหมดจะถูกส่งต่อไปยังโหนดอื่นผ่าน Super Nodes
Supernodes เรียกว่าการถ่ายทอดซ้ำ และเรียกอีกอย่างว่า Listening Nodes
โหนดการขุด
Mining Node ค่อนข้างแตกต่างจาก Node ประเภทอื่นๆ โหนดการขุดหมายถึงผู้ขุด (ผู้เข้าร่วม) ในบล็อคเชนและอาจเป็นโหนดแบบเต็มหรือโหนดเบา
โหนดประเภทนี้ต้องพิสูจน์ว่าพวกเขาได้ดำเนินการที่จำเป็นเพื่อสร้างบล็อกใหม่เสร็จแล้ว โหนดการขุดรับข้อมูลจากโหนดอื่นก่อนที่จะสามารถสร้างบล็อกใหม่หรือกลายเป็นโหนดแบบเต็มได้
บทสรุป
เครือข่ายบล็อคเชนเกี่ยวข้องกับกระบวนการและการดำเนินการหลายอย่าง และส่วนประกอบของผู้เข้าร่วมที่ดำเนินการเหล่านี้คือโหนด
บทบาทของโหนดมีมากมาย ตั้งแต่การตรวจสอบความถูกต้องและการตรวจสอบธุรกรรม ไปจนถึงการจัดเก็บและการถ่ายโอนส่วนหัวของบล็อก เมื่อกล่าวถึงโหนดสี่ประเภทแล้ว โหนดอื่นๆ ขึ้นอยู่กับแพลตฟอร์มบล็อกเชนและการดำเนินการ
ในขณะที่คนส่วนใหญ่ที่ทำการแลกเปลี่ยนและทำธุรกรรมบนบล็อคเชนไม่ทราบหน้าที่และประเภทของโหนด บทความนี้จะให้ความรู้เชิงลึกแก่พวกเขา
ผู้เขียน:
วาเลนไทน์. A , นักวิจัย Gate.io
บทความนี้เป็นเพียงความคิดเห็นของผู้วิจัยเท่านั้น และไม่ถือเป็นข้อเสนอแนะในการลงทุนใดๆ
Gate.io ขอสงวนสิทธิ์ทั้งหมดในบทความนี้ อนุญาตให้โพสต์บทความใหม่ได้หากมีการอ้างอิง Gate.io ในทุกกรณี การดำเนินการทางกฎหมายจะถูกดำเนินการเนื่องจากการละเมิดลิขสิทธิ์